JSON (JavaScript Object Notation) - это формат обмена данными, основанный на синтаксисе объектов JavaScript. Он используется для передачи структурированных данных между приложениями и сервисами, особенно веб-приложениями, и является одним из наиболее распространенных форматов обмена данными в Интернете.
Пример JSON:
Это представление объекта в формате JSON. Объект содержит свойства (ключи и значения), разделенные запятыми. Свойства могут быть простыми типами данных, такими как строки, числа и булевы значения, а также составными типами данных, такими как массивы и объекты. В приведенном выше примере объект имеет свойства "name", "age", "city", "hobbies", "isMarried", "spouse" и "education", где "education" сам является объектом со своими собственными свойствами.
JSON можно использовать для передачи данных между клиентом и сервером, для обмена данными между различными приложениями, для хранения и передачи конфигурационных данных и т.д. Большинство современных языков программирования поддерживают формат JSON и имеют встроенные функции для преобразования данных в формат JSON и обратно.
Пример JSON:
JavaScript:
{
"name": "John",
"age": 30,
"city": "New York",
"hobbies": ["reading", "traveling", "music"],
"isMarried": false,
"spouse": null,
"education": {
"degree": "Bachelor's degree",
"major": "Computer Science",
"university": "Harvard University"
}
}
Это представление объекта в формате JSON. Объект содержит свойства (ключи и значения), разделенные запятыми. Свойства могут быть простыми типами данных, такими как строки, числа и булевы значения, а также составными типами данных, такими как массивы и объекты. В приведенном выше примере объект имеет свойства "name", "age", "city", "hobbies", "isMarried", "spouse" и "education", где "education" сам является объектом со своими собственными свойствами.
JSON можно использовать для передачи данных между клиентом и сервером, для обмена данными между различными приложениями, для хранения и передачи конфигурационных данных и т.д. Большинство современных языков программирования поддерживают формат JSON и имеют встроенные функции для преобразования данных в формат JSON и обратно.